“Widemarsh Children’s Centre has lots of space for families to enjoy: there’s a fantastic light, airy playroom specially designed for under-5s with lots of top quality equipment and spaces for messy play, eating together, climbing and outdoor play. There’s also a big hall with lots of soft play equipment, a large kitchen for parents to get stuck into with or without their kids, plus a couple of little kitchenettes making many of the spacious rooms self-contained.” | Stay & Play At these groups’ adults and children have the opportunity to meet people joining in with activities such as messy play, songs and music, creating artwork with modelling clay, paints, junk modelling and joining in with outdoor activities.

Soft Play A chance for your child to develop their skills in a soft and safe environment, learning first steps, climbing and jumping and socialising with others.
Sensory Play For babies under 1 to explore our beautiful sensory room. | Under 2’s Soft Play This group is based for smaller children and babies to have the space and freedom to explore the Soft Play and Sensory equipment.
Sing & Sign Together Action songs and rhymes for toddlers + An introduction to simple signing.
Baby Bounce Baby Bounce is a sing along, rhyme and action session for 6 —12months. Great start to building communication skills and confidence at a very young age.

Baby Massage Course Learn how to massage your baby, a skill that promotes bonding, intimacy and wellbeing. Ideal for babies up to 6 months. A crèche is available if you have other children.
Let’s Talk Course Run by local speech and language therapists Let’s Talk aims to help parents and speech and language therapists share the same information and promote the communication skills of young children. Crèche available.
